what does exponentially mean
if something is increasing exponentially
what does that mean?
i have an idea it is something about it increasing by increasing amounts over time
but i am not sure

Re: what does exponentially mean
Exponentially means means that the growing speed is dependant on the time.
For example, think of bacteria multiplying... They double every minute.
In the beginning you have 1 bacteria.
After a minute you have 2
After two minutes you have four
etc etc...
However, this is not only for growth. Shrinking numbers can also happen exponentially. Think of the decay of radiation of a radiactive material. That is also an exponential function.

Re: what does exponentially mean
Mathematically, that the rate of increase of a variable is proportional to the variable. Like money in a bank as you get interest, or number of people with AIDS as each infects a couple more.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Exponential_growth
More commonly anything that increases fast.

Re: what does exponentially mean
There are two people on the planet.
They have 3 children. (the adults die) - 3 people on the planet
These children have 3 children each (the adults die) - 9 people on planet
These children have 3 children each (adults die) - 27 people on planet
These children...... - 81 people on planet
These children..... 243 people on planet
These children..... 729 people on planet
This is an example of exponential growth. Where the next growth is faster than the previous growth which was faster than the growth before that.
